The Department
The Performing Arts team currently comprises three specialist teachers who also teach in collaboration and across the art forms. In addition, there are external staff with music expertise who contribute to our extra-curricular programme. We have four specialised teaching venues: a music technology suite, ensemble music room, drama studio and dance studio. We also regularly use the Academy’s theatre as a performance venue.
All students in Year 7, 8 and 9 study Dance, Drama, Musical Theatre and Music. At KS4, we offer BTEC Tech Awards in Music Practice and Performing Arts, GCSE Music and GCSE Drama. All subjects are popular options, and as an inclusive department, we support students with all backgrounds and abilities.
The BTEC National Extended Certificate and the National Diploma in Performing Arts are offered Post-16. Recruitment is by interview and audition and is open to students from across the local area. Many of our students go on to continue their studies in the Arts at universities and the department actively supports their preparation for this process.
There is a variety of opportunities for students to develop their skills as part of our extra-curricular provision; these include Performing Arts Clubs as well as Music School. Within our Music School off offer we run Guitars, Bass, Drums, Keyboard and Vocals through a Rock School based programme. All Music School students take part in ensemble rehearsals to develop their collaborative skills.
We hold several major Academy performances each year, including a Christmas Concert, Summer Fair and the annual Academy Production. Recent shows include; All Shook Up, We Will Rock you and this year the show will be Disney’s Camp Rock. BTEC students also host regular singing, acting and dancing performances in the theatre as part of their coursework assessments.
